Charmantes Hotel in der Nähe des Nationalmuseums für Alte Kunst. Die Zimmer sind mit Kabel-TV, Minibar und Klimaanlage ausgestattet.
Dieser ehemalige Palast aus dem 18. Jahrhundert öffnet seine Türen und lädt Sie zu einer Reise in die Vergangenheit ein. Eine delikate Mischung aus einem Stil mit antiken Möbeln und allen verfügbaren Technologien und Annehmlichkeiten. Ein Innenhof mit zwei Patios, hübsch mit Blumen geschmückt, und, versteckt in der Spitze, ein Pool, in dem man sich im Schatten einer majestätischen Palme entspannen kann. Man vergisst, dass man sich mitten im Zentrum von Lissabon befindet, und entflieht dem Alltag auf dem Land. Ein kleiner Tipp: Wählen Sie die Zimmer mit Blick auf den Innenhof, dort ist es weniger laut.

Very relaxed, beautiful old building, tastefully renovated and run as a small hotel in a fab area of wine bars.
We were in an attic room in the old house which still had 17th century tiles lining the walls and tons of character, although quite simple furnishings given the original layout.
The atmosphere is more of an old house in which you're a guest, rather than a modern hotel. Staff are helpful and friendly if you need them, and there's no welcome desk or busy reception area. Entrance is via a very unassuming door to which you're given a code.
We absolutely loved this setup and would recommend 100% for a relaxed, unique stay in the city. The room rate was exceptionally good and breakfast superb each morning. We'll be back!

An amazing experience. The old palace breaths of history and class. If you are looking for modern perfection and elevators don’t go here. But if you appreciate living authentic in a palace that feels just like when the last royal member moved out (just 12 years ago) then this is it! The service is first class and I had a drink in one of the outdoor gardens after a full day in our Lisbon office and it was the perfect stress relief.
You will not have to battle other guests at a breakfast buffet. Instead you are seated and waited upon by a first class staff member.
I will be back.
